Mrkewl's definitions
Awesome Track Event where athletes run down a strip of track and jump and kick in the air making it look like they're sky walking
by Mrkewl December 6, 2007
Get the Long Jump mug.
Get the Long Jump mug.We'll email you a link to sign in instantly.